UPDATE: I confirm that this is hit and miss. If you get the actual "made in the USA" canned products, my review below stands; however, on occasion you may get cans that don't say "made in the USA," and they have silver lids rather than gold lids. The texture of the food, the quality of the can, and the smell are all a bit suspect, and I'm not exactly sure what I'm getting. My cats will still eat it, but it definitely seems to be lower quality, and it's almost certainly not made in the US. Took away two stars because of it.This is quality food compared to any super market, Petco, Petsmart, etc. types of food that you will find. This is second only to raw, freeze-dried, and human-grade food. There are no fillers in this product, except for, maybe, agar agar; otherwise, it's completely balanced, and you won't find any grains, legumes, vegetables, or fruits in these cans. Cats are obligate carnivores, and any cat food that contains these ingredients is not 100% optimum, but, as with many things in life, you have to strike a balance. Cats need most of their protein from animals - end of story. After doing a lot of research into food ingredients and nutritional analysis, I decided on this food as it is the same quality and formulation as some of the more expensive brands. And it's 100% meat, because cats are obligate carnivores! My 4 cats love it, and I go through about a case a month. Because there are no fillers, they don't need to eat as much.I like that this food is produced in the U.S. and has never had a recall. It's also an independent company, not part of one of the big ones, which meant it used to be more difficult to find. Love that it's on Amazon and Chewy now.
